Biography:
Keiichi Suzuki (鈴木慶一)

Keiichi Suzuki has enjoyed a long and celebrated career in music, making his mark not only in his native Japan but on the global stage as well.
Suzuki formed the band The Moonriders in 1975 with members of Hachimitsu Pie, alongside other musicians including his younger brother, Hirobumi Suzuki. Ever since their debut in 1976 with the album ‘Hinotama Boy’ (‘Fireball Boy’), The Moonriders have continued to release works that were always a half step ahead of their time. The band are nearing their 30th anniversary.
Alongside his activities as a member of The Moonriders, Suzuki has from the mid-’70s composed numerous songs for performers of every genre, from teen idols to enka (Japanese blues) singers, together with countless commercial jingles, sowing a huge influence on the Japanese music scene and lovers of music. His soundtracks for the 1989 Nintendo videogame ‘Mother’ (‘EarthBound Zero’) and its 1994 sequel, ‘Mother 2’ (‘EarthBound’), have continued to win enthusiastic support from a great number of fans years after their release; the soundtracks were remastered and rereleased in 2003.
In addition to his solo career, Suzuki also has released albums in collaboration with other artists, including The Beatniks, a unit formed with YMO (Yellow Magic Orchestra) member Yukihiro Takahashi, and The Suzuki, a unit with Hirobumi.
In 1994, ‘Satellite Serenade’, a track from his solo album ‘Suzuki White Report’, was remixed by Alex Paterson of The Orb and climbed to No. 8 on the indie chart of British magazine Melody Maker. The music he composed in 1995 for Sega Saturn videogame ‘Real Sound’ was recorded at Abbey Road Studios in London with musicians including ex-XTC guitarist David Gregory.
Suzuki's wide-ranging activities outside of music include appearances in TV dramas and contributions to magazines. In 2002, he started his own label – Run, Rabbit, Run Records – where he continues to play a leading role, and released CD ‘Three Blind Moses’. His music for the movie ‘Zatoichi’ (directed by Takeshi Kitano) won him the Best Music Award in the 2003 Japan Academy Awards.

Yoko Ueno (上野洋子)

Yoko Ueno is a multi-talented singer-songwriter whose enchanting voice has a variety of different tones. Her music - modern electronica infused with a traditional Japanese sensibility - is unique and crushingly original. While Japanese films, anime, videogames and TV music are very much her territory, her impressive live show will make you shiver!
